Agriculture as a Primary Activity & the Three Sectors
The chapter classifies every economic activity into three linked stages: primary (extraction/production of natural resources), secondary (processing them) and tertiary (services that support both). Agriculture is the classic primary activity — growing crops, fruits, vegetables, flowers and rearing livestock — and its produce feeds secondary industries (flour to bread/biscuits) and tertiary services (mandi, transport, banking). Its scale is huge: about 50% of the world's people and nearly two-thirds of India's population depend on it. The word comes from Latin ager/agri (soil) + cultura (cultivation).
- Primary: extraction/production — agriculture, fishing, gathering.
- Secondary: processing — steel-making, baking bread, weaving cloth.
- Tertiary: services — transport, trade, banking, insurance, advertising.
- Arable land = the land on which crops are grown.
Farming as a System (Inputs–Processes–Outputs)
NCERT teaches agriculture as a system so it can be analysed like any production process. Inputs split into physical inputs (rainfall, temperature, sunshine, soil, slope) and human inputs (seeds, fertilisers, machinery, labour). These pass through operations and yield outputs that are consumed or sold; favourable topography, soil and climate remain vital throughout.
- Inputs: seeds, fertilisers, machinery, labour (plus physical: soil, climate, slope).
- Processes: ploughing, sowing, irrigation, weeding, harvesting.
- Outputs: crops, wool, dairy and poultry products.
- Physical inputs are nature-given; human inputs are farmer-supplied.
Subsistence Farming
Farming is classified by geography, demand, labour and technology into subsistence and commercial types. Subsistence farming feeds the farmer's own family using low technology and household labour on small output. It sub-divides into intensive subsistence (small plots, simple tools, lots of labour, often multiple crops a year, rice dominant in monsoon Asia) and primitive subsistence, which covers shifting cultivation and nomadic herding.
- Intensive subsistence: small plot, more labour, rice main crop; south/southeast/east Asia monsoon belt.
- Shifting cultivation ('slash and burn'): clear–burn–cultivate–abandon; Amazon, tropical Africa, SE Asia, NE India.
- Nomadic herding: herders move along fixed routes; Sahara, Central Asia, Rajasthan, J&K; sheep, camel, yak, goat.
- Shifting-cultivation names: Jhumming (NE India), Milpa (Mexico/Central America), Roca (Brazil), Ladang (Malaysia).
Commercial Farming
In commercial farming crops and animals are produced for market sale on large areas with heavy capital and mostly machine labour. It takes three forms — commercial grain farming, mixed farming and plantation agriculture. Grain farming (wheat, maize) dominates the sparsely populated temperate grasslands of North America, Europe and Asia, where severe winters allow only a single crop.
- Commercial grain farming: large temperate-grassland farms, single crop (wheat/maize).
- Mixed farming: food + fodder crops with livestock; Europe, E-USA, Argentina, SE Australia, NZ, S. Africa.
- Plantation: single cash crop (tea, coffee, sugarcane, rubber, cotton, banana); capital- and labour-intensive, needs transport.
- Plantation examples: rubber-Malaysia, coffee-Brazil, tea-India & Sri Lanka.
Major Crops & Their Geography
The chapter pairs each crop with its required climate/soil and leading producers — a favourite Prelims matching ground. Food crops are wheat, rice, maize and millets; jute and cotton are fibre crops; tea and coffee are beverage crops. Notice the recurring soil-climate logic: water-retaining alluvial clay for rice, well-drained loam for wheat/coffee, black soil for cotton.
- Rice: high temp/humidity/rainfall, alluvial clayey soil; China leads, then India, Japan, Sri Lanka, Egypt.
- Wheat: moderate temp/rainfall, loamy soil, grown in winter in India; USA, Canada, Argentina, Russia, Ukraine, Australia.
- Cotton: 210 frost-free days, black & alluvial soils; China, USA, India, Pakistan, Brazil, Egypt.
- Jute ('Golden Fibre'): India & Bangladesh lead. Coffee: Brazil-Colombia-India. Tea: Kenya, India, China, Sri Lanka.
Agricultural Development & Food Security
Agricultural development means raising farm output to feed a growing population — by expanding cropped area, growing more crops, improving irrigation, and using fertilisers, high-yielding-variety (HYV) seeds and mechanisation. Its ultimate aim is food security: when all people at all times have access to sufficient, safe and nutritious food. In India this HYV + fertiliser + irrigation package drove the Green Revolution, and food security is now backed by the National Food Security Act, 2013.
- Levers: more cropped area, more crops/year, irrigation, fertilisers, HYV seeds, mechanisation.
- Aim = food security (NCERT/FAO-style definition).
- Organic farming: organic manure + natural pesticides, no genetic modification — a sustainable alternative.

Two Farms — India (Munna Lal) vs USA (Joe Horan)
The two case studies crystallise the developing-vs-developed contrast. Munna Lal (Adilabad, Ghazipur, UP) farms about 1.5 hectares, grows two crops (wheat/rice + pulses), rents tractor and tubewell, leans on cooperatives for credit, fodder advice and milk sale, and suffers poor storage that forces distress sales in the mandi. Joe Horan (Iowa, USA) owns about 300 hectares (US average about 250 ha), uses soil-testing labs, satellite-linked computers, combine harvesters and threshers, and 'works like a businessman, not a peasant'.
- India: small holdings, subsistence-leaning, labour + cooperatives, weak storage leading to distress sale.
- USA: large holdings, capital- and technology-intensive, scientific and commercial.
- Farm size: India about 1.5 ha vs USA average about 250 ha (Joe Horan 300 ha).

Traps to avoid
- Horticulture = fruits + vegetables + flowers (commercial); don't equate it with floriculture (only flowers) or viticulture (only grapes).
- 'Golden Fibre' is Jute, not cotton or tea — a direct NCERT MCQ trap.
- Rice's leading producer is China, not India; India is second.
- Intensive subsistence uses MORE labour on a SMALL plot for the family; 'intensive' does not mean large-scale or commercial.
- Shifting cultivation and nomadic herding are primitive SUBSISTENCE, not commercial; plantation (single cash crop) is COMMERCIAL.
- Baking bread or weaving cloth is a secondary (processing) activity, not primary; only growing/extraction is primary.
